Committees:  Bill Collier reported on the Howard Brandt Memorial Committee.  The following decisions were made by the committee in order to honor the Founder of SCTM, Howard Brandt, who recently passed away.

  1. A donation was made to the Alzheimer’s Association, at the request of Howard’s family at his memorial service.
  2. Photos of Howard from SCTM events were loaded onto a Club google account for everyone to view.
  3. A “Club Quality” committee will be formed to establish guidelines to maintain the Club standards originally established by Howard Brandt.  More details about this committee will be shared at a future meeting.
  4. Request and pay for some Catholic masses to be said in Latin in honor of Howard Brandt.  Howard was a devote Catholic and was especially fond of the masses said in Latin.
  5. A “Toastmaster of the Year” award will be established.  The name of the award will include Howard’s name in the title.  More details will be shared at a future meeting.
